Data Caching (Verinin önbellekte tutulması)

Serhat tarafından yazılmıştır. 17. Şubat 2009 10:41
Merhaba arkadaşlar, Bu yazımızda ASP.NET uygulamalarında bize performans kazandıran bir özellik olan Data Caching'e bakacağız.Data Caching'i sitemizde kullanılan bir nesnenin her kullanıcıya tekrardan yaratılmasını engelleyerek bizim belirttiğimiz özellikler(bellekte duracağı süre vb) doğrultusunda tüm ziyaretçilerin Caching işlemi uygulanmış nesneye erişerek tekrardan her bir kullanıcı için nesnemizin yeniden oluşturulmasını engellemek için kullanırız.Aslında bu nesne dediğimizde veritabanından gelen ve içerisinde kayıtlarımızın bulunduğu DataTable,DataSet veya elemanlarımızın bulunduğu koleksiyonlardan başka birşey değildir.Elimizdeki bir veriyi belleğe almak istersek Page sınıfında ki Cache nesnesinin Insert isimli metodunu kullanarak verimizi sunucumuzun belleğinde saklayabiliriz.Verilerimizi belleğe atarken de key-value çiftleri olarak saklakamtayız. Tabi ki bizim oluşturmak istediğimiz nesneleri bellekte belirlediğimiz süreler doğrultusunda tutabileceğimizi söylemiştik.Saklama işleminde de aşağıdaki iki yöntemi kullanabiliriz; Sliding Expiration: Bu yöntem ile bellekte ki veri [Fazlası]

4 kişi tarafından 4.5 olarak değerlendirildi

  • Currently 4,5/5 Stars.
  • 1
  • 2
  • 3
  • 4
  • 5

Etiketler: ,

ASP.NET

Powered by BlogEngine.NET 1.4.5.0
Bu tema Mads Kristensen tarafından yapılmıştır ve Türkçeleştirilmesi Blog Engine Türkiye ekibi tarafından yapılmıştır.

Son Yorumlar

Comment RSS

Yasal Uyarı

Bu sitede sunulan tüm bilgi ve dökümanların kullanımından ve sitede yapılan kullanıcı yorumlarından (siyasi içerik,hakaret vb.) doğacak sorunlardan yazar sorumlu tutulamaz. 

İçeriğin kaynak belirtilmeden kopyalanması yasaktır !

SERHAT TAŞ

© Copyright 2010